Output 24df169630482e5843602495e81d44bbbd636629089c380b23dcb302e5f75ace:1

value
338361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4673a3e0b163750edafc79f342659736141c8340 OP_EQUAL
address
387XknnQeJNBX3RdpnkHWoNMdicAzXpD2b
transaction
24df169630482e5843602495e81d44bbbd636629089c380b23dcb302e5f75ace
spent
true